Output 343f232c81d9ef1e5c7aeedcd74de28595e299a0ec96fb09a0fe0e1f5b23c2e4:0

value
14472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 808e38ab852348bf800493ea2a8b0fbdf012eeb5 OP_EQUAL
address
3DQknp3QmhdF8KSL61e14MVrRuESjHAVWT
transaction
343f232c81d9ef1e5c7aeedcd74de28595e299a0ec96fb09a0fe0e1f5b23c2e4
spent
true